Subject: New Subscription Tier — Briefing Before Launch

Team,

We launch the Meridian Plus tier on the first of next month. It sits between Standard and Enterprise, priced at a 40% premium over Standard, bundling the Skyloft analytics module and priority support. Branch managers: train front-line staff this week, update signage, and do not discount below list during the launch window. Pilot results from the Greywick branch were strong — 11% upgrade rate. The commercial intent behind this tier is summarised in the note below.

board note of yahig-bafog: Zorvanek Partners plans to lower the Jorox list price by 61.2 percent in October. The pricing group signed off on a budget of $141.0 million for Project Gormir. The renewal with Olidorax Group closes at $453.7 million a year, 11.6 percent below the last contract. Project Casok slips by six weeks because of the tooling delay.

Internal Memo — Franchise Agreement

To: Incoming Director

This memo summarises the franchise agreement signed with Orvell Trading for the Pinefold Café brand across the Westmere region. Orvell commits to six locations over two years, with standard royalty and training terms. Onboarding begins next month under the operations team. Key milestones are tracked in the shared planner. The confidential outline of our broader plans follows below.

board note of yaduf-bagag: Wenwynox Holdings plans to lower the Oliys list price by 26 percent in September.

### Changed defaults: GraphQL N+1 mitigation

The Lattice gateway now batches nested resolver calls by default, eliminating the N+1 query pattern that plugin-supplied resolvers frequently triggered on the `orders.lineItems` path. DataLoader-style batching is enabled for all list fields; per-field opt-out remains available via the `@unbatched` directive. Plugins relying on sequential resolver side effects must be updated before upgrading. The new default batching parameters shipped with this release are listed below.

deployment values, hadup-yajog:
[holion]
team = silwyn
access_code = ac_eb6e99
host = holion.novacio.internal
port = 5672
owner = kasok.sorion
peer = sorvan.kelvinet.local